BESTEK Travel Power Converter Box

Nowadays, most electronics don't require power conversion. However, not all hotels have ample power outlets. That's why we carry a BESTEK universal travel converter with us for our travels — both domestically and abroad. This small box converts one two-prong power outlet into three three-prong U.S. outlets plus four USB-A outlets. For any electronics that can't handle different voltages, it converts the power to the 110 volts we use in the U.S.

Compression Socks

Blood clots are a hazard of long-haul travel. And, unfortunately, I know personally just how much they suck to deal with, especially overseas. That's why Katie and I make sure to wear compression socks whenever we fly for more than a couple of hours. These lightweight knee-high socks leave our legs ready for exploring a new city on arrival, rather than swollen and achy.

Melatonin Tabs

One of the clutch supplies we carry with us on every trip is melatonin. This sleep support supplement helps us doze off when we need help adjusting to a new time zone — or when a busy day of work still has us buzzing late at night. Just be careful if you haven't taken melatonin before. I recommend getting the 3 mg tablets and starting with one. If you don't find that effective, you can always double it.

Nuun Hydration Tabs

Travel can be exhausting. Buying water or sports drinks can be expensive — particularly in touristy destinations. Depending on where you're visiting, the taste of tap water can range from delicious to hard to swallow. That's why we pack several canisters of Nuun electrolyte tablets. We can pop one of these tablets in our water bottle, fill it up, and have a nice-tasting and reinvigorating drink in about a minute.
